1 / 29

Syllamaster

Syllamaster. Jason Bosyj Dean Campbell Shaam Haffar Jon Kyger Kelly McCourt Jared Medved Matt Reed Gene Steratore. Syllamaster. Outline. Purpose Team Dynamics Team Background Writing Coding Languages Technical Design App Demonstration. Syllamaster. The Assignment.

loe
Download Presentation

Syllamaster

An Image/Link below is provided (as is) to download presentation Download Policy: Content on the Website is provided to you AS IS for your information and personal use and may not be sold / licensed / shared on other websites without getting consent from its author. Content is provided to you AS IS for your information and personal use only. Download presentation by click this link. While downloading, if for some reason you are not able to download a presentation, the publisher may have deleted the file from their server. During download, if you can't get a presentation, the file might be deleted by the publisher.

E N D

Presentation Transcript


  1. Syllamaster Jason Bosyj Dean Campbell ShaamHaffar Jon Kyger Kelly McCourt Jared Medved Matt Reed Gene Steratore

  2. Syllamaster Outline Purpose Team Dynamics Team Background Writing Coding Languages Technical Design App Demonstration

  3. Syllamaster The Assignment • Create a mobile application • Due at the end of the semester • Entire class divided into groups of 6-8 • That’s it.

  4. Syllamaster The Idea • Brainstorming took one week • Each group member wrote down their application ideas • Each idea addressed a problem that a student/person might face • Each member voted on which idea they liked the most

  5. Syllamaster The Problem Students are very forgetful and not organized.

  6. Syllamaster The Solution We wanted to help students earn better grades by keeping them more organized.

  7. Syllamaster The Decision • Create a school scheduling application • Must offer more utility than current scheduling applications • Must be simple and easy to use • Must serve a purpose! • Will students actually use the application?

  8. Syllamaster Focus Group • The group loved the idea, but would other students? • We decided to poll a very high number of students (152 to be exact) so we could get a really good idea of how they felt.

  9. Syllamaster Focus Group Results • 88% said that they would use the application • 85% said that they would like a QR scanner for event entry • The results were very positive and encouraging

  10. Focus Group Results We polled 152 current Kent State students 95% said it would be beneficial 88% would use a mobile app to track their course assignments

  11. Syllamaster The Benefits Students Professors Students will earn better grades Provides an easy way to create a 21st century syllabus • Never miss an assignment again with the help of Syllamaster’s notifications • Synchronization across all devices with Google access (PC’s, Android phones, tablets, etc.)

  12. Syllamaster Team Dynamics Kelly McCourt – Leader of the Writing Group

  13. Syllamaster Team Dynamics • 8 Senior C.I.S. Students • Split into 2 groups • Coders • Writers • Allowed us to focus on the technical and writing aspects of the class

  14. Syllamaster Risks • We never worked together as a group before • No mobile application development experience • First time working on one project that would take the entire semester to complete

  15. Syllamaster Technical Documents Business Plan Functional Design Features screenshots, application flow and the planned user interface Details the functional design, user interface and focus group results • Introduction document that served as a proposal to the project • Details our vision, goals, provides an outline of our application

  16. Syllamaster Technical Documents (cont.) Technical Design Personal Papers All group members were required to write about what they had learned during the semester • Provides a step-by-step outline of how we created the application (from a technical, coding standpoint)

  17. Syllamaster Team Background • Relevant Courses • Advanced Computer Programming • Web Programming • Project Management and Team Dynamics • Business and Professional Writing • How we chose our technologies • Android was more accessible • Java-based • Open-source • Previous Java experience • QR codes are a quicker way to enter data

  18. Syllamaster Technical Design Gene Steratore – Leader of the Technical Group

  19. Syllamaster Coding Preparation • Android is based on the following • Java • Primarily writing methods • Assigning values to variables • XML • Creates the User Interface

  20. Syllamaster Remembering Our Goal Our goal is to help students earn better grades by not missing important assignments. Syllamaster App Icon

  21. Syllamaster Application Overview Syllamaster simply lets students scan two QR codes (provided with a class’s syllabi) and have their course information and assignments be inserted into their calendars. Syllamaster App Icon

  22. Syllamaster Where do the QR codes come from?

  23. Syllamaster Instructor PC Application Features Create an entire syllabus online Simple, easy to complete forms QR codes are automatically generated Include all the usual information Course Information Assignment Due Dates Contact Information Plagiarism Statements And more!

  24. Syllamaster Example Syllabus Advantages Easy to use Everything is fast and quick Include all the usual information Course Information Assignment Due Dates Contact Information And more! Eventual Flashline integration

  25. Syllamaster Main Screen Features Easy to access schedule Google Calendar Custom Notifications Multiple ways to enter data QR Scanning Manually Access to professor contact information Direct link to email Direct link to call Access to the developer’s contact information Direct link to email Developer bio’s

  26. Syllamaster Scanning an Event QR Scanning Utilizes the Xzing Scanner Licensed under the Apache License Free Open-source Fully integrated inside the app 2 Main Types of Data Assignments Exams Homework Projects Courses Course Information Data Storage Written to an internal database for viewing inside the application itself Google Calendar Integration All scanned items are sent to user’s Google Calendar View scanned information in Google Calendar widgets, application, etc.

  27. Syllamaster Manual Event Creation Add Event Select a Type Class Exam Homework Project (Group) Project (Solo) Manual Date Entry Set custom start date and end date Semester Choose by semester (ie. Fall 13) Kent State’s start and end dates are pre-loaded up until 2014 Data Storage Written to an internal database for viewing inside the application itself Google Calendar Integration All created events are sent to user’s Google Calendar View scanned information in Google Calendar widgets, application, etc.

  28. Syllamaster Future Plans • University licensed distribution • Set fee for a college/university to pay so all student’s have free access to Syllamaster • Grants QR generation access to all professors • Eventual Flashline integration • Preferred method • Beta test at Kent State University in 2014 for the fall semester • Take suggestions from current students

  29. Thank You Syllamaster Jason Bosyj Dean Campbell ShaamHaffar Jon Kyger Kelly McCourt Jared Medved Matt Reed Gene Steratore

More Related